Summary

This map was developed to examine multi-scale spatial relationships between percentage of sagebrush and other response variables of interest. A map of sagebrush in the western United States was used as a base layer for a moving window analysis to calculate the percentage of the area classified as sagebrush within a 18-km search radius.

Purpose

Provides 18-km scale proportion of sagebrush land cover for use in examining multi-scale relationships.
